About The Role

As a community care assistant, you will care for adults in their own homes to provide practical, physical, emotional, and social support to service users to achieve their desired outcomes. This includes supporting customers with personal care tasks, such as food and fluids, toileting, and bathing, as well as medication and domestic duties whilst ensuring dignity and respect are maintained at all times.
